亚大伯斯 2025-05-03 09:25 采纳率: 98.2%
浏览 20
已采纳

PyCharm VMOptions文件卸载后如何重新下载配置?

在使用PyCharm时,VMOptions文件用于配置JVM参数以优化性能。如果该文件被意外卸载或删除,可能会导致IDE运行异常。要重新下载或恢复VMOptions配置,可按以下步骤操作:首先,检查PyCharm安装目录,Windows系统路径通常为`C:\Program Files\JetBrains\PyCharm <版本>\bin`,macOS则位于`/Applications/PyCharma.app/Contents/bin`。若文件缺失,可通过重置默认设置解决:关闭PyCharm,删除`.idea`文件夹及`config/options`下的相关配置,重启后自动生成默认VMOptions文件。此外,也可从JetBrains官网获取对应版本的默认配置模板,手动替换。注意,调整VMOptions前建议备份原文件,避免影响IDE稳定性。如问题仍未解决,尝试完全卸载并重新安装PyCharm以恢复完整配置。
  • 写回答

1条回答 默认 最新

  • 白萝卜道士 2025-05-03 09:25
    关注

    1. 了解VMOptions文件

    VMOptions文件在PyCharm中起着至关重要的作用,它用于配置JVM参数以优化IDE性能。这些参数直接影响内存分配、垃圾回收机制以及其他与Java虚拟机相关的设置。

    • Windows路径:`C:\Program Files\JetBrains\PyCharm <版本>\bin`
    • macOS路径:`/Applications/PyCharm.app/Contents/bin`

    如果该文件被意外删除或损坏,可能会导致PyCharm运行异常,例如启动失败、性能下降等问题。

    2. 恢复VMOptions文件的步骤

    以下是逐步恢复或重新生成VMOptions文件的方法:

    1. 检查安装目录:首先确认PyCharm安装路径下是否存在`vmoptions`文件(如`pycharm64.vmoptions`)。
    2. 关闭PyCharm:确保IDE完全退出,避免文件被占用。
    3. 删除`.idea`文件夹:导航到项目根目录,删除`.idea`文件夹以及`config/options`下的相关配置。
    4. 重启PyCharm:重新启动IDE后,系统会自动生成默认的VMOptions文件。

    如果上述方法未能解决问题,可以尝试从JetBrains官网下载对应版本的默认模板,并手动替换现有文件。

    3. 高级解决方案与注意事项

    对于更复杂的场景,以下是一些高级建议和注意事项:

    操作描述
    备份原文件在调整VMOptions前,务必复制原始文件到安全位置,以便需要时恢复。
    获取默认模板访问JetBrains官方文档,下载适合您版本的默认配置。
    重新安装PyCharm若问题仍未解决,考虑卸载并重新安装IDE以恢复完整配置。

    通过这些步骤,您可以有效解决因VMOptions文件丢失或损坏引起的问题。

    4. 调整VMOptions的常见参数

    以下是一些常用的JVM参数示例,可根据需求进行调整:

    -Xms512m
    -Xmx2048m
    -XX:MaxPermSize=512m
    -XX:+UseG1GC
    

    这些参数分别控制初始堆内存、最大堆内存、永久代大小以及垃圾回收器类型。

    5. 流程图:恢复VMOptions文件的步骤

    以下是通过流程图展示的恢复过程:

    恢复VMOptions文件的流程图

    此流程图清晰地展示了每一步的操作逻辑,帮助用户快速定位问题并采取相应措施。

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 5月3日